locationを画面遷移させずに変更したい時
無理です、諦めましょう。
唯一例外的に可能なのはlocation.hashのみです。
(http://example.com/index.php#topの「#top」の部分)
しかしこれで良いなら、GETパラメータのようにhashを使うという荒業もあります。
参考:
https://developer.mozilla.org/ja/docs/Web/API/Window/location
>location オブジェクトのプロパティが変更されるときはいつでも、文書は、window.location.assign() が変更された URL を引数にして呼び出されたときのように、URL を読み込みます。
ディスカッション
コメント一覧
まだ、コメントがありません